Subprocess throwing error to run a command


I am tring to write a test case where i download a file(PCAP) file, then i save it with name test1.pcap
then i want it to be validated via tshark cli tool,

"tshark -r {} -Y http".format(filename)
``

its says ```
OSError(2, 'No such file or directory')

however the file exists when i check it with os.path.exsists(filename)

My code is:

def test_pcap():

.....
   pcap_response = requests.get(pcap_url)
      assert pcap_response.status_code == 200, "Failed to retrieve PCAP file. Status code: 
{pcap_response.status_code}"
    assert len(pcap_response.content) > 0, "PCAP file is empty"
    print(pcap_response)
    print("PCAP file successfully retrieved.,")

   with open(pcap_file_path, 'w') as f:
        f.write(pcap_response.content)

   if pcap_file_path is None:
        raise ValueError("PCAP file path is None")

   if not os.path.exists(pcap_file_path):
     print("PCAP file does not exist")
   
   isValid = validate_pcap(pcap_file_path)
   print("pcap validation result is: ",isValid)
   process_pcap(pcap_file_path)
   assert isValid, "Sanitized PCAP file still contains sensitive information."

    


def validate_pcap(pcap_file):
    if not os.path.exists(pcap_file):
        print("File does not exist.", pcap_file)
        return False
    try:
        print("tshark -r {} -Y http".format(pcap_file))
        result = subprocess.Popen(
            ["sudo", "tshark", "-r {}".format(pcap_file), "-Y", "http"],
            stdout=subprocess.PIPE,
            stderr=subprocess.PIPE,
            text=True
        )
        r1, r2 = result.communicate
        print("Next step after result and result is: ", result, r1, r2)
        if result.returncode == 0 and result.stdout:
            print("PCAP file validation passed.")
            print("Output:\n", result.stdout)
            return True
        else:
            print("No matching traffic found or tshark error.")
            print("Error:\n", result.stderr)
            return False
    except Exception as e:
        print("Error running tshark:", e)
        return
